Background

Born as a reincarnated individual from Earth into the Naruto universe, Hayato immediately identified himself as a member of the Uchiha clan through the clan crest and the system panel that appeared before him 1 2. The system informed him that in his current life, he would fail to awaken the Sharingan and die during the Uchiha clan's annihilation, presenting a mission to accept the challenge of awakening the Sharingan in both eyes 1. Recognizing the dire stakes, Hayato accepted the mission and resolved to alter his fate 1 2.

Within hours of birth, Hayato demonstrated extraordinary willpower by forcing his newborn body to stand upright, and in doing so, he awakened the Sharingan—a single tomoe in each eye 2. This feat astonished his parents, Misaki and the young man, who quickly informed the clan elders 2. Shortly thereafter, while being held by the Great Elder, Hayato exploited a system bug: the mission panel described escaping the "dangerous Uchiha compound," but Hayato realized that the compound referenced was the one relocated after the Nine-Tails' Rebellion, not the current clan compound he was in 4. Since he had never entered that future compound, the system considered him to have already "left" it, and he claimed the reward, instantly evolving his Sharingan to two tomoe in both eyes 4. This advancement did not exhaust him as severely as the first awakening, and the Great Elder, Shota, and Misaki were further astounded, recognizing the rapid progression 4.

Hayato's early training reflected his advanced intellect and determination. At six months old, he began learning to read and write, displaying intelligence beyond his peers 6. He continued to complete system missions, such as visiting the hospital, leaving the village, and enrolling in the Ninja Academy, where he met Kakashi Hatake and confirmed the timeline as the 41st year of Konoha 6. Finding the academy insufficiently challenging, he decided to graduate early and become a Genin, with Sakumo Hatake appointed as his Jonin instructor; his parents initially surprised but supportive, allowed his choice 32. Hayato quickly rose to Chunin, which allowed him to attend the Uchiha clan's annual year-end gathering, where he socialized with clan members and earned recognition as a promising young talent 78. Throughout his growth, he remained conscious of his weakness as an infant, using the system sparingly and relying on his own planning to avoid over-dependence on the system's bug exploits 4.

After becoming a Jonin, Hayato’s influence expanded well beyond Konoha. He formed a long-term arrangement with Yahiko’s Akatsuki, agreeing to become its second-in-command and eventual leader while helping the organization secure land, funding, personnel, and research support 178 180. He later chose Hoshigakure as the foundation of a third power independent of both Konoha and Akatsuki, recognizing its isolation behind Hell Valley as an ideal natural defense 215 228. Through political maneuvering, technology, recruitment, and decisive force, he became Hoshigakure’s Fourth Hoshikage, also known as the Star Shadow 332 334.

During the war against Madara and the White Zetsu army, Hayato publicly revealed his Hoshigakure and Akatsuki leadership to the Four Kage. This revelation established him not merely as a powerful Konoha Jonin, but as the leader of multiple major forces in the ninja world 333. He was recognized as the Child of Destiny after displaying his unique Sage Mode against Madara, and later became the decisive leader of the Allied Shinobi Forces following Hoshigakure’s victory in the inter-village competition 329 332 359.

Legacy and Impact

Hayato’s actions fundamentally reshaped the Uchiha Clan’s standing within Konoha and set in motion a chain of events that would alter the trajectory of the village and the broader ninja world. His most immediate and tangible legacy was the revitalization of a clan that had long been marginalized, distrusted, and internally fractured. Through a combination of raw power, strategic foresight, and deliberate mentorship, Hayato transformed the Uchiha from a once-great but declining house into a rising force that even the Hokage could no longer ignore.

From the moment Hayato awakened a two-tomoe Sharingan shortly after birth, his potential was evident 4 5. However, it was his later feats—particularly his confrontation with Danzo and the Root organization—that cemented his role as the clan’s de facto leader. During the attack on Root, Hayato led a large group of Uchiha elites, demonstrating Susanoo and a mastery of multiple Kekkei Genkai that shocked even Fugaku and Shota 199. This display of power was not merely for show; it had a profound psychological effect on the clan. The Uchiha revered strength, and Hayato’s overwhelming performance against Danzo—using Lava Release and Scorch Release to finish him off—commanded respect from even the most skeptical elders 199 200. His reputation within the clan grew immensely; Fugaku himself remarked that if Hayato were to ask for the position of clan head, there would be no voice of opposition 200. Shota, watching Hayato’s progress, felt a deep sense of pride, and the ordinary clan members who had never seen such power were left in awe 199. Hayato became not just a genius but the “backbone of the Uchiha” 207.

Beyond personal strength, Hayato’s legacy lies in his deliberate cultivation of the next generation and the institutional reforms he introduced. He took Itachi under his wing at a young age, using storybooks and allegories to subtly shape the boy’s worldview. In one key conversation, Hayato revealed the true, bitter history of Konoha’s founding—how Madara Uchiha had been sidelined by the Senju, and how the Uchiha had gradually lost their rightful place in the village’s power structure 144. Itachi, already highly intelligent, absorbed this narrative and came to support Hayato’s goal of reclaiming Konoha for the Uchiha, declaring that the clan, as the “true original shareholders,” should lead the village rather than leave it to outsiders 144. This ideological shift was critical; it turned Itachi—who in the original timeline would become a tragic figure torn between clan and village—into an active ally. Itachi even secretly planned to inherit the clan head position so that he could later hand it over to Hayato, showing the depth of his loyalty and strategic alignment 208.

Hayato also forged a bond with Shisui, training both young prodigies together. He accelerated their progress by teaching them fundamental techniques like Tree Climbing and Water Surface Walking, and he ensured they trained together to build camaraderie 207. This created a core of powerful, loyal Uchiha who would carry forward Hayato’s vision. The embryonic form of what Hayato called the “Uchiha Special Forces Creation Plan” was established in the former territory of Root, where he conducted high-intensity training for the clan’s elite 207. He further utilized the Zero-Tails, a tailed beast of negative emotions, to awaken or evolve the Sharingan of several Uchiha members in a controlled, cyclical process: he would use the Zero-Tails to stimulate emotional turmoil to unlock the Sharingan, then immediately absorb those negative emotions back, creating a perfect loop 216. This allowed the clan to gain advanced dojutsu without the psychological damage typically associated with such awakenings. The clansmen who benefited from this method were grateful and increasingly devoted to Hayato 216.

Hayato’s impact extended beyond the Uchiha compound and into the political fabric of Konoha. His negotiations with Hiruzen after the destruction of Root were masterful. He proposed that the Uchiha Clan take over the entire Root organization—its assets, land, and responsibilities—in exchange for paying the village’s repair costs 204. This was a bold power play that shifted the balance of influence within the village. Hiruzen, recognizing Hayato’s strength and fearing the consequences of opposing him, agreed to the arrangement, effectively ceding significant authority to the Uchiha 207. Fugaku, the official clan head, felt a mixture of pride and guilt as he watched Hayato negotiate, realizing that the younger man was far more suited to lead 204. This transfer of de facto leadership—even if not formalized—marked a turning point: the Uchiha were no longer a persecuted minority but a rising power with its own military base and training grounds.

Hayato’s reputation within Konoha at large was equally formidable. The Konoha jonin who witnessed his battle with Danzo saw a “monster” who had produced the legendary Susanoo and multiple Kekkei Genkai 199 200. Hiruzen himself acknowledged that he was not certain he could defeat Hayato, and he explicitly chose not to force the young Uchiha into opposition, stating, “Why force such a powerful ally into opposition when they could work together to make Konoha even better?” 207. This cautious respect from the Hokage was unprecedented for an Uchiha in the post-@@REF_ENTITY_12675210@@ era. Hayato’s actions also forced Hiruzen to confront Danzo’s betrayals—the fact that Danzo possessed both Wood Release and Sharingan, implicating him in the Sunagakure incident and the massacre of the Uchiha 199. By exposing Danzo’s crimes and eliminating him, Hayato removed one of the primary antagonistic forces within the village, altering the power dynamics permanently.
